Basic Operations
Using the Remote Cotroller
You can use the easy-to-use remote controller ER-GXRC to
start and stop recording/reproducing, and to attach event marks
to data. The remote controller can be used in conjunction with
operations from the PC.
Connecting
Use the dedicated cable to connect the remote controller to the
ER-GXRC connector at the rear of the GX-1.
Note:
It does not matter whether the power to the GX-1 is turned on
before or after you connect the remote controller.
Functions of Each Button
Starts recording if pressed
in the Record Standby sta-
tus. In reproducing mode,
starts reproducing.

Puts system in the Record Standby status.
Stops recording if pressed in the Record
Standby status or during recording.
In reproducing mode, stops reproducing.
Writes an event mark
if pressed during
recording.
